It has a shadow but as it's supposed to be an overcast day you can't see it that well because it is a soft shadow.The next time you are outside on an overcast day check your shadow..you'll not see it as much as if the sun was fully out. ;)

I'll show you the non textured version so you can be certain.

I need to add that the IBL lighting is very difficult to synchronise in Bryce.It's dealt with much better in Carrara Pro 6 and Poser 7.However I wanted to have a go at just modelling and texturing in Bryce and just for once getting the overcast lighting.
